Transaction 9599138a107085296e3a58600a3d36fa2d428ca8da8d571c17afbbc4d62b4049

2 Input
2 Outputs
  • 9599138a107085296e3a58600a3d36fa2d428ca8da8d571c17afbbc4d62b4049:0
  • value  158578
    address  3FCWmWNZuEVPEuAXdWcB9Vc3X7VRK5eQYP
  • 9599138a107085296e3a58600a3d36fa2d428ca8da8d571c17afbbc4d62b4049:1
  • value  3904300
    address  16b1mGmPt28jmS76uTGVBgJSNwWnPdNiwG